以太坊(Ethereum)是一个开源的区块链平台,它允许开发者在上面构建和部署去中心化应用(DApps)。以太坊的目标是创建一个去中心化的世界计算机,通过智能合约(selfexecuting contracts with the terms of the agreement between buyer and seller being directly written into lines of code)来运行。
以太坊有几个显著的特点:
1. 智能合约:以太坊允许开发者编写和部署智能合约,这些合约在满足特定条件时自动执行,无需中介。
2. 代币(Token)发行:以太坊的区块链允许创建新的代币,这些代币可以作为数字资产、代表所有权、投票权或其他用途。
3. 以太币(Ether):以太坊的货币单位,通常简称为“以太”(ETH),用于支付交易费用和计算服务费用。
4. 以太坊虚拟机(EVM):这是一个运行在以太坊网络上的虚拟机,可以执行智能合约的代码。
5. 以太坊2.0:这是一个升级计划,旨在提高以太坊的可扩展性、安全性和可持续性。升级包括从工作量证明(PoW)共识机制转向权益证明(PoS)机制。
6. 去中心化金融(DeFi):以太坊是去中心化金融领域的主要平台,提供了各种金融工具和服务,如借贷、交易、保险等。
7. NFT(非同质化代币):以太坊也是NFT的主要平台,NFT是一种独特的数字资产,可以代表艺术品、收藏品、游戏物品等。
8. 可扩展性解决方案:为了解决以太坊网络上的拥堵问题,已经有一些第二层扩展解决方案(如Rollups)被开发出来。
以太坊在区块链和加密货币领域占据重要地位,吸引了大量开发者、投资者和用户。它也面临一些挑战,如网络拥堵、交易费用高、可扩展性问题等。随着技术的发展和社区的努力,以太坊正在不断进步和改进。
以太坊(Ethereum)是一种去中心化的区块链平台,由俄罗斯裔加拿大程序员维塔利克·布特林(Vitalik Buterin)在2013年提出,并于2015年正式上线。它不仅是一个数字货币,更是一个开放源代码的软件平台,允许开发者在上面构建去中心化的应用(DApps)和智能合约。
以太坊的核心技术是其智能合约功能,它允许用户在不依赖第三方中介的情况下执行合同条款。以下是以太坊的一些关键技术特点:
区块链技术:以太坊使用区块链技术来记录交易和智能合约的执行情况,确保数据的不可篡改性和透明性。
以太币(ETH):作为以太坊的代币,ETH用于支付网络中的交易费用和智能合约的执行费用。
智能合约:智能合约是自动执行、控制或记录法律相关事件的计算机协议,无需中介参与。
Gas机制:以太坊使用Gas作为计算和存储资源的使用单位,用户需要为执行智能合约和交易支付相应的Gas费用。
Homestead(海曼):2016年7月,以太坊完成了第一次分叉,标志着其主网的正式上线。
DAO攻击:2016年6月,以太坊遭受了历史上最大的黑客攻击,导致以太坊网络分叉为以太坊(Ethereum)和以太坊经典(Ethereum Classic)。
Spencer Fork(斯宾塞分叉):2017年7月,以太坊进行了第二次分叉,以解决DAO攻击后的问题。
Byzantium(拜占庭):2017年10月,以太坊进行了拜占庭硬分叉,引入了新的共识算法和改进。
Constantinople(君士坦丁堡):2019年1月,以太坊进行了君士坦丁堡硬分叉,旨在提高网络效率和安全性。
Plasma:以太坊正在开发Plasma,这是一种侧链技术,旨在提高以太坊网络的扩展性和效率。
金融:去中心化金融(DeFi)应用,如借贷、交易、支付等。
供应链管理:通过区块链技术提高供应链的透明度和效率。
游戏:开发去中心化游戏,玩家可以拥有和交易游戏资产。
身份验证:提供去中心化的身份验证解决方案,保护用户隐私。
以太坊2.0:以太坊2.0是即将到来的重大升级,旨在提高网络的可扩展性和效率。
Layer 2解决方案:通过Layer 2解决方案,如Optimism和 Arbitrum,以太坊将进一步提高其处理交易的能力。
去中心化治理:以太坊将继续推进去中心化治理,让社区成员参与决策过程。
以太坊作为区块链技术的先驱之一,不仅在加密货币领域具有重要地位,还在推动去中心化应用和智能合约的发展方面发挥着关键作用。随着技术的不断进步和应用的不断拓展,以太坊有望在未来继续引领区块链技术的发展。